A multi-functional knife has never looked this good before! The Ruike, properly pronounced "Rake", M42 is the perfect tool to add to your every-day-carry collection!
The blade of the Ruike M42 is made of a sturdy 12C27 stainless steel material that will not wear even with repeated use. The handle of this knife is made of a fiberglass and resin blend that is strong enough to prevent scrape marks, abrasion, and other outside forces that could create irreversible wear and tear.

Pros: Main blade bigger and slicier than 91mm SAKs, Saw slightly longer. Scissors big, and sharp with solid spring. Awl sharp and pointy. Serrated blade looks like it will cut through seatbelts material with ease. Pocket clip and lanyard ring built in. Tweezers substantial. but I will have to file them flatter as a bit rounded at the ends. Glass breaker looks like it would work. G10 scales feel robust plus nice and grippy. All around construction quality is great.Cons: Main blade hollow ground, so edge may be a little fragile - trade off for slicing ability. The snap 'lock' is significantly weaker than a SAK in the open position, so be careful. Serrated blade at odd angle which may be a safety feature for emergency situations but makes using the small flat-headed screwdriver unsafe (imho). It's a bit fat for a pocket clip especially in jeans as rides quite high rather than down in the pocket. Could get my SAK mini-screwdriver into the corkscrew.Overall, It's beefier than a SAK Hunstman but the blade needs to secure more firmly in the open position, the serrated blade needs to open straight and have no screwdriver tip (it's very daft when you think about it). Definitely worth £50 though.

this pocket knife is epic, it is more robust than the Swiss variety with all the same functionality, light weight with an integral pocket clip and a few extras that are brilliant. The strap cutter is brilliant for cable ties, duct tape and packing boxes, the tweezers are much stronger like all the accessories. I had the M32 in my pocket over 1 year, but I have been waiting for the M42 because the scissors are a must in my everyday work. This is EDC only comes out of my pocket to work or to go into a clean work trouser pocket.
